But given that exposing a helper that does either vmalloc_to_page or virt_to_page is one of the never ending MM discussions I don't want to get into that discussion and just keep it local in the DMA code. Are you fine with me applying this version? --- >From 40ac971eab89330d6153e7721e88acd2d98833f9 Mon Sep 17 00:00:00 2001 From: Roman Skakun Date: Fri, 16 Jul 2021 11:39:34 +0300 Subject: dma-mapping: handle vmalloc addresses in dma_common_{mmap,get_sgtable} xen-swiotlb can use vmalloc backed addresses for dma coherent allocations and uses the common helpers. Properly handle them to unbreak Xen on ARM platforms. Fixes: 1b65c4e5a9af ("swiotlb-xen: use xen_alloc/free_coherent_pages") Signed-off-by: Roman Skakun Reviewed-by: Andrii Anisov [hch: split the patch, renamed the helpers] Signed-off-by: Christoph Hellwig --- kernel/dma/ops_helpers.c | 12 ++++++++++-- 1 file changed, 10 insertions(+), 2 deletions(-) diff --git a/kernel/dma/ops_helpers.c b/kernel/dma/ops_helpers.c index 910ae69cae77..af4a6ef48ce0 100644 --- a/kernel/dma/ops_helpers.c +++ b/kernel/dma/ops_helpers.c @@ -5,6 +5,13 @@ */ #include +static struct page *dma_common_vaddr_to_page(void *cpu_addr) +{ + if (is_vmalloc_addr(cpu_addr)) + return vmalloc_to_page(cpu_addr); + return virt_to_page(cpu_addr); +} + /* * Create scatter-list for the already allocated DMA buffer. */ @@ -12,7 +19,7 @@ int dma_common_get_sgtable(struct device *dev, struct sg_table *sgt, void *cpu_addr, dma_addr_t dma_addr, size_t size, unsigned long attrs) { - struct page *page = virt_to_page(cpu_addr); + struct page *page = dma_common_vaddr_to_page(cpu_addr); int ret; ret = sg_alloc_table(sgt, 1, GFP_KERNEL); @@ -32,6 +39,7 @@ int dma_common_mmap(struct device *dev, struct vm_area_struct *vma, unsigned long user_count = vma_pages(vma); unsigned long count = PAGE_ALIGN(size) >> PAGE_SHIFT; unsigned long off = vma->vm_pgoff; + struct page *page = dma_common_vaddr_to_page(cpu_addr); int ret = -ENXIO; vma->vm_page_prot = dma_pgprot(dev, vma->vm_page_prot, attrs); @@ -43,7 +51,7 @@ int dma_common_mmap(struct device *dev, struct vm_area_struct *vma, return -ENXIO; return remap_pfn_range(vma, vma->vm_start, - page_to_pfn(virt_to_page(cpu_addr)) + vma->vm_pgoff, + page_to_pfn(page) + vma->vm_pgoff, user_count << PAGE_SHIFT, vma->vm_page_prot);
